天津商业大学计算机科学导论1期末试题doc.docx
《天津商业大学计算机科学导论1期末试题doc.docx》由会员分享,可在线阅读,更多相关《天津商业大学计算机科学导论1期末试题doc.docx(10页珍藏版)》请在冰点文库上搜索。
天津商业大学计算机科学导论1期末试题doc
一、选择题(35分,每小题1分)
1.目前广泛使用的人事档案管理)财务管理软件,按计算机应用分类,应属于
A)实时控制B)科学计算C)计算机辅助工程D)数据处理
2.计算机指令中规定指令执行功能的部分称为
A)操作数B)被操作数C)地址码
D)操作码
3.存储器屮存放的信息可以是数据,
也可以是指令,这耍根据
A)最高位是0还是1來判别
B)存储单元的地址來判别
C)CPU执行程序的过程来判別
D)ASCII码表来判别
4.下列四条叙述中,属RAM特点的是
A)可随机读写数据,R断电后数据不会丢失
B)可随机读写数据,断电示数据将全部丢失
C)只能顺序读写数据,断电后数据将部分丢失
D)只能顺序读写数据,且断电后数据将全部丢失
5.在微型计算机内部,加工处理)存储)传运的数据和指令都采用
A)二进制码B)机内码C)补码D)ASCII码
6.执行下列逻辑运算:
10111100011,其运算结果是o
B)
A)10100011
10010011C)10000011D)10100010
7.有关计算机内部的信息表示方法中,下而不正确的叙述是
A)用补码表示有符号数对使减法运算用加法运算实现
B)定点数与浮点数都冇一定的表示范围
C)ASCII码是由联合国制定的计算机内部唯一使用的标准代码
D)机器语言较为难懂,是由于机器语言是用二进制编码表示的
10.下血关于显示器的四条叙述中,有错误的一条是
A)显示器的分辨率与微处理器的型号有关
B)显示器的分辨率为1024x768,表示一屏幕水平方向每行有1024个点,乖直方
向每列冇768个点
C)显示卡是驱动、控制计算机显示器以显示文本、图形、图像信息的硬件装置
D)像素是显示屏上能独立赋予颜色和亮度的授小单位
11.计算机病毒是一种。
A)特殊的计算机部件B)游戏软件
C)人为编制的特殊程序D)能传染的生物病看
12.软件与程序的区别是o
A)程序价格便宜,软件价格昂贵
B)程序是用户自己编写的,而软件是由厂家提供的
C)程序是川高级语言编写的,而软件是由机器语言编写的
D)软件是程序以及开发、使用和维护所需要的所冇文档的总称,而程序是软件的一部分
14.
在数字音频信息获取与处理过程屮,正确的顺序是
15.假设CD光盘片的存储量为600MB,上而存放的是数字图像。
设以每秒25幅画而放映,每幅画面为360x240x65536色的分辨率,若能连续播放1小时,则CD盘上的数
字图像的压缩比大约是o
A)25倍B)10倍C)50倍D)100倍
16.在操作系统中,文件系统的主要作用是。
A)实现对文件的按内容存取B)实现虚拟存储
C)实现文件的高速输入输出D)实现对•文件的按名存取
17.和通信网络相比,计算机网络最本质的功能是o
A)数据通信B)资源共享
C)提高计算机的口J靠性和可用性D)分布式处理
18.调制解调器(Modem)的功能是实现。
A)模拟信号与数字信号的转换B)数字信号的编码
C)模拟信号的放大D)数字信号的整形
19.关于高级语言编写的源程序的运行的论述中,不正确的是o
A)解释程序:
将源程序逐条翻译成若干条机器指令并立即执行Z
B)编译程序:
对源程序整体扫描,先进行语法检查,通过后再编译成目标程序
C)需要用连接程序把这些目标程序块连接在一-起,形成.exe的可执行目标程序
D)冇些高级语言编写的源程序能被计算机硬件识别并运行
20.下列可以用作IP地址的是o
A)202.110.0.256B)128.98.0.1C)273.56.78.0D)33.112.300.255
21.假设用八名为abed,该用八通过PPP方式接入域名为的Internet邮件服
务器。
则该用户的电子邮件地址为。
A)数据库系统复杂,而文件系统简单
B)文件系统不能解决数据冗余和数据独立性问题,而数据库系统町以解决
C)文件系统只能管理程序文件,而数据库系统能够管理各种类型的文件
D)文件系统管理的数据量较少,而数据库系统可以管理庞人的数据量
24.在关系模型中,为了实现“关系屮不允许出现相同元组”的约束应使用
A)临时关键字B)主关键字C)外部关键字D)索引关键字
25.某个车站呈狭长形,宽度只能容下一台车,并且只有一个出入口。
己知某时刻该车
站状态为空,从这一时刻开始的出入记录为:
“进,出,进,进,进,出,出,进,进,
进,出,出”。
假设车辆入站的顺序为1,2,3,……,则车辆出站的顺序为
A)1,2,3,4,5B)1,2,4,5,7C)1,4,3,7,6D)1,4,3,7,2
26.在一棵二叉树上笫五层的结点数最多为o
A)8B)15C)16D)32
27.下列叙述中不正确的是o
A)模块化程序设计方法反映了结构化程序设计的“自顶而下、逐步求精”的基木思想。
也就是说,将一个大而复杂的问题,由总体到局部,逐步分解为若干个小的可解的基本问题,再通过求解这些基本问题最终求得原问题的解。
B)在面向对彖程序设计中,一个程序对彖的属性川变量來表示;而对彖的行为川对象中的代码段来实现。
C)通过分析问题中各要索Z间的关系,用最简练的语言或形式化的符号来表达它们的关系,得出解决问题所需的表达式,然后设计程序求解问题的方法称为穷举法。
D)著名的“百鸡问题”求解,一般采用穷举法将所有可能列出来并判断其是否符合条件,如果符合就将其打印出來,否则继续判断下一组数据。
28.下列叙述中不正确的是o
A)曲向对象的程序设计方法中涉及的类是系统中用来描述客观事物的一个实体
B)类是一个支持集成的抽象数据类型,而对象是类的实例
C)而向对•象的模型中,最基木的概念是对象和类
D)在面向对象的方法屮,信息隐蔽是通过对象的封装性來实现的
29.在软件危机中表现出來的软件质量差的问题,原因是o
A)软件研发人员不愿遵守软件质量标准
B)软件研发人员素质太差
C)用户经常干预软件系统的研发工作
D)没有软件质量标准
30.软件开发的最初工作是o
A)估算成本B)可行性研究C)问题定义D)需求分析
31.下列叙述中不正确的是o
A)软件工程硏究的内容主耍包括:
软件开发技术和软件工程管理
B)软件工程学将软件包从开始研制到最终被废弃的整个阶段称为软件的牛•命周期
C)软件的维护活动包括以下儿类:
改正性维护、适应性维护、完善性维护和预防性维护
D)软件维护是为了提高软件产品的质量,不会产牛副作用
32.下列叙述中正确的是。
A)软件测试的主要目的是发现程序中的错误
B)软件测试的主要目的是确定程序屮错误的位宜
C)为了提高软件测试的效率,最好由程序编制者口己来完成软件测试的工作
D)软件测试是证明软件没有错误
33.人们利用计算机解决问题的基本过程一般有如下五个步骤:
①调试程序②分析问题③设计算法④构建数学模型⑤编写程序。
正确的步骤为o
A)①②③④⑤B)②④③⑤①
C)④②③⑤①D)②③④①⑤
34.已知某算法的流程图如图1所示,该算法的功能是o
图1
A)输入3个数,输出其中的最大值B)输入3个数,输出其屮的最小值
C)输入3个数,输出其中的中间值D)输入3个数,输出其中一个任意值
35•下面一段伪代码的目的是。
输入x,y
p<—X
x<—y
y—p
输出X,y
A)计算x,y,p的平均数B)计算x,y,p的最大值
C)计算x,y,p的最小值D)交换变量x,y的值
二、填空题(15分,每空1分)
谙将止确的答案填坊在相应的空格中。
1.十进制数53.5的二进制表示是_[_□_,十六进制数B3.4转化为八进制数是
【2】,八进制数123.5转化为I•六进制是【3】。
2.在计算机领域屮常用到的英文缩写RISC,其中文意思是一【4】°
3.在表述计算机存储容量的单位小,1MB二【5】KB。
4.在数字通信小,表征数据传输有效性的指标是一【6】°
5.Internet使用的核心通信协议是【7】I•办议。
6.计算机执行一条指令所需的时间称为【8】。
7.计算机工作时,内存储器用于存放【9】。
8.微型计算机采用总线结构连接CPU、内存储器和外设,总线由【10】三部分组成。
9.四类基本的数据结构是一【11】。
10.计算机网络从逻辑或功能上可分为两部分,这两部分分别是负责数据传输的通
信了网和负责数据处理的【12】了网。
11.目前人们用來编制网页的基本语言是一【12】。
12.按所使川的数据模型划分,数据库可分为【14】三种结构。
13.计銘机三级存储結构包括【15】。
三、名词解释(10分,每小题2分)
1.计算机科学
2.虚拟机
3.进程
4.软件质量
5.非对称密钥算法
4.简述题(40分,每小题5分)
1.简述计算机科学涉及的主要领域。
2.简述计算机体系结构、计算机组成、计算机实现Z间的关系
3.
图2为计算机硬件系统逻辑结构图,请在图中填入相应的内容,完善该图。
图2计算机硬件系统逻辑结构
4.简述操作系统的功能。
5.以数列(3,8,4,1,9,5,2,6)为例,说明选择排序的基木思想。
6•试比较TCP/IP体系结构与ISO/OSI参考模型的对应关系。
7.简述而向对彖的软件工程方法。
8.简述信息安全机制。